| March 25, 2006 No. 5 Carthage Sweeps the Slugs in 3 The No. 3 ranked Slugs lost to No. 5 ranked Carthage College to start off their 5 match road trip through the midwest. Carthage outblocked the Slugs 12.5 to 4.5, sweeping the Slugs in 3 games; 30-25, 30-21, 30-22. Tyler Madden finished the night leading both teams with 14 kills; Sophomore Bryan Shires added 9 kills of his own. Senior setter Matt Reynolds finished with 35 assists. The Slugs will continue their midwest trip with 2 matches tomorrow at the Milwaukee School of Engineering versus MSOE (1pm) and Cardinal Stritch (3pm). |
